Flood Advisory
National Weather Service Mobile AL
1057 AM CDT Fri May 22 2026

ALC023-025-221900-
/O.NEW.KMOB.FA.Y.0012.260522T1557Z-260522T1900Z/
/00000.N.ER.000000T0000Z.000000T0000Z.000000T0000Z.OO/
Choctaw AL-Clarke AL-
1057 AM CDT Fri May 22 2026

...FLOOD ADVISORY IN EFFECT UNTIL 2 PM CDT THIS AFTERNOON...

* WHAT...Urban and small stream flooding caused by excessive 
  rainfall is expected.

* WHERE...A portion of southwest Alabama, including the following 
  counties, Choctaw and Clarke.

* WHEN...Until 200 PM CDT.

* IMPACTS...Minor flooding in low-lying and poor drainage areas. 

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...
  - At 1057 AM CDT, Doppler radar indicated heavy rain due to
    thunderstorms. This will cause urban and small stream
    flooding.
  - Some locations that will experience flooding include...
    Silas, Coffeeville, Gilbertown, Toxey, Barrytown, Womack
    Hill, Thornton Springs, Lou, Old Samuel, West Bend, Souwilpa,
    Hodgewood, Bladon Springs, Bolinger, Jackson Spur, Ararat,
    Paragon, Cunningham, Collumburg and Water Valley.
  - http://www.weather.gov/safety/flood

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

Turn around, dont dr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ood 
deaths occur in vehicles.
